Mitrastemon 奴草屬

型態特徵
Small glabrous herbs, parasitic on the roots of fagaceous plants, with thickened scabrous short, globose volva. Stems erect, short, unbranched, fleshy. Leaves modified to concave, decussately opposite, ovate scales, apex obtuse, entire, upper ones slightly larger. Flowers solitary, terminal, regular, hermaphroditic; perianth (perigone) short-tubular, fleshy, margins truncate; stamens numerous, completely connate into a cylindric cap, anthers gathered in a belt-like broad ring, the cells minute, numerous, closely arranged, extrorse, dehiscing by pores, at first covered by a thin membrane then irregularly bursting; filament tube membranous, elongate, longitudinally striate; connectives connate and forming a depressed cone over the stigma, with a minute closed orifice at top, the whole cap removed following filament tube dehisced vertically on one side; ovary superior, ovoid-globose, 1-locular, with 8-10 lamellose parietal placentas, style solitary, short and thick, stigma thick, depressed-conical, obscurely bilobed at apex; ovules numerous, minute. Pollination entomophilous or ornithophilous. Fruit berry-like; seeds numerous, minute, testa hard, reticulate.
